Maudore adds gold at Osbell, Greer and Mafic North

November 21, 2012

MONTREAL, Nov. 21, 2012 /CNW Telbec/ – Maudore Minerals Ltd. (“Maudore”
or, the “Company”) (MAO: TSX-Venture; MAOMF: US OTC; M6L: Frankfurt Exchange), today announced the addition of new gold assays to
the Osbell Mineral Resource Estimate area (NR 29 October 2012), Greer
Prospect (NR 25 June 2012), and also reports first results from the
evolving Mafic North (formerly Magnetic Gabbro) area.

Osbell Gold Assays

The Osbell Deposit (also known as Comtois Deposit) is located around
15kms from Lebel-sur-Quevillon, around 150kms north of Val-d’Or in the
James Bay administrative region of Quebec.

Maudore continues to report gold assays as they arrive from 50 drill
holes (25,119m) completed at Osbell since the 13 August 2012 cut-off
date for the updated Mineral Resource Estimate (NR 29 October 2012) of
the Osbell Deposit:


      8,463,800 Tonnes @ 2.0 g/t Au for 546,299 oz Au Indicated,

      8,115,800 Tonnes @ 4.8 g/t Au for 1,258,990 oz Au Inferred.

New gold assays greater than 3.0 g/t gold obtained from the Comtois
Property, Osbell Resource include:

        --  57.7 g/t gold over 0.5m (COM-12-896C), from 282.0 to 282.5m,
            included within 19.4 g/t gold over 1.5m from 282.0 to 283.5m,
            Osbell, section 1587 E;
        --  9.0 g/t gold over 0.5m (COM-12-896C), from 344.0 to 344.5m,
            Osbell, section 1587 E;
        --  8.1 g/t gold over 0.5m (COM-12-896C), from 383.0 to 383.5m,
            included within 5.2 g/t gold over 1.0m from 382.5 to 383.5m,
            Osbell, section 1587 E;
        --  19.7 g/t gold over 1.0m (COM-12-896C), from 561.5 to 562.5m,
            included within 8.0 g/t gold over 2.5m from 561.5 to 564.0m,
            Osbell, section 1587 E;
        --  9.7 g/t gold over 0.9m (COM-12-896C), from 741.0 to 741.9m,
            included within 2.5 g/t gold over 7.0m from 736.5 to 743.5m,
            Osbell, section 1587 E;
        --  8.5 g/t gold over 1.5m (COM-12-885B), from 1341.5 to 1343.0m,
            included within 6.5 g/t gold over 2.0m from 1341.0 to 1343.0m,
            Osbell, section 2150 E;
        --  22.9 g/t gold over 1.2m (COM-12-890A), from 1231.8 to 1233.0m,
            Osbell, section 2175 E;
        --  16.0 g/t gold over 0.6m (COM-12-890D), from 1199.1 to 1199.7m,
            included within 8.9 g/t gold over 1.1m from 1199.1 to 1200.2m,
            Osbell, section 2175 E;
        --  2.4 g/t gold and 1.6% Zn over 1.5m (COM-12-906A), from 901.0 to
            902.5m, included within 0.1 g/t gold and 0.23% Zn over 170.8m
            from 866.1m to 1036.9m, Osbell, section 2278 E.

These assay results show Osbell has multiple gold-bearing units in some
sections, as demonstrated by five gold-bearing intersections in one
drill hole (COM-12-896C). Deep drilling confirms the gold mineralizing
system continues with depth. More drilling is required to locate
high-grade lenses beneath the deposit.

Greer Gold Assays

The Greer Gold Occurrence is located 1.9kms southwest of the Osbell
Resource Area (also reported as “Osborne Eastern Extension”). Maudore
is pleased to report two significant gold intercepts from drill hole
COM-12-895:

        --  38.7 g/t gold over 0.5m from 347.8 to 348.3m and 4.1 g/t gold
            over 0.6m from 350.0 to 350.6m, both included within 3.6 g/t
            gold over 7.6m from 346.5m to 354.1m, Greer section G1700E.

Maudore will review and rank gold prospects near Osbell and follow up on
targets that will add nearby ounces in the short term.

Mafic North (Magnetic Gabbro) Area

Gold assays from the top of deep drill holes, first in Magnetic Gabbro
north of the Osbell deposit, and later in other mafic rocks, has
resulted in a new exploration area now called Mafic North Area. The
area, 250m north of the Osbell deposit, is mapped as a magnetic high,
which is due to magnetite-bearing gabbroic intrusive and mafic volcanic
rocks.

Drilling results over 3.0 g/t gold obtained from the Comtois Property,
Mafic North Area include:

        --  5.2 g/t gold over 1.5m(COM-12-903), from 136.0 to 137.5m,
            included within2.9 g/t gold over 3.0mfrom 136.0 to 139.0m,
            Section 1475E;
        --  15.4 g/t gold over 0.5m (COM-12-903), from 404.5 to 405.0m,
            included within7.9 g/t gold over 1.0m from 404.5 to 405.5m,
            Section 1475E;
        --  35.9 g/t gold over 1.5m(COM-12-909), from 456.1 to 457.6m,
            included within14.3 g/t gold over 3.9mfrom 456.1 to 460.0m,
            Section 1587E;

The significance of discovering a new gold zone like Mafic North so
close and partly within the Osbell whittle pit, is the positive impact
it could have on the current Osbell Mineral Resource Estimate.

Quality Assurance and Quality Control (QA/QC)

Maudore’s exploration program is supervised by Alain Carrier, M.Sc.,
P.Geo., of InnovExplo Inc., a consulting firm based in Val-d’Or,
Quebec. Alain Carrier is a Qualified and Independent Person as defined
under Regulation 43-101 guidelines. Comtois exploration is conducted
under strict QA/QC protocols, including mineralized standards, blanks
and field duplicates. Half of all sampled core is retained for future
reference and assaying is performed by ALS Chemex laboratories in
Val-d’Or and Timmins, Ontario (fire assay with AA finish and
gravimetric finish for results above 3 g/t Au).
